Park Harbor Improvement Association Inc
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2020 | 182,919 | 123,751 | 59,168 | 21.2 | 0% |
| 2021 | 180,487 | 131,612 | 48,875 | 24.4 | 0% |
| 2022 | 193,924 | 148,130 | 45,794 | 25.4 | 0% |
| 2023 | 141,836 | 178,025 | −36,189 | 16.6 | 0%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$36,189 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 16.6 months of spending, down from 21.2 in 2020. Staff pay was 0%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
